Why the JAMB Matriculation List Matters
The JAMB Matriculation List is a comprehensive record of students who have been officially recognized by JAMB as eligible for admission into Nigerian universities. If your name is not on this list, your admission might not be valid. It’s a critical step to confirm your status and avoid future complications.
Step-by-Step Guide to Checking the JAMB Matriculation List
Step 1: Visit the JAMB Portal
Start by navigating to the official JAMB portal. You can do this by typing www.jamb.org.ng into your web browser. Ensure you have a strong internet connection to avoid interruptions during the process.
Step 2: Log into Your JAMB Profile
- Click on “E-Facility” at the top right corner of the homepage.
- Enter your email address and password to access your profile. If you haven’t created a profile yet, you’ll need to do so by clicking on “Create an account.”
Step 3: Navigate to the Matriculation List
Once logged in, find the “Matriculation List” link. This is usually located under the “Student” section. Click on it to proceed.
Step 4: Provide Necessary Details
You will be prompted to enter specific details:
- Your JAMB Registration Number.
- Select your examination year.
Ensure all details are correct before proceeding to avoid errors in your search.
Step 5: Check Your Status
After entering your details, click on “Check Status.” Your matriculation status will be displayed. If your name is on the list, congratulations! If not, you might need to take further steps, such as verifying your admission letter and regularising your admission.
What to Do If Your Name Is Not on the List
If you find that your name is not on the matriculation list, don’t panic. Here’s what you can do:
Verify Your Admission Letter
Ensure that your JAMB admission letter is printed and confirmed. You can do this from your JAMB profile.
Regularise Your Admission
Sometimes, discrepancies occur when your admission is not properly captured by JAMB. In such cases, you’ll need to regularise your admission. Visit the admissions office of your institution for guidance on this process.

FAQs About the JAMB Matriculation List
What Is the JAMB Matriculation List?
The JAMB Matriculation List is an official list of students recognised by JAMB as having valid admissions into Nigerian universities, polytechnics, or colleges of education.
How Often Is the List Updated?
JAMB updates the matriculation list regularly. It’s advisable to check frequently, especially during the admission period.
